Superpico

This is an RP2040-based flash cartridge for the Watara Supervision handheld. The RP2040 acts as the ROM chip of the cart. The cartridge can hold one game at a time.

Software Side

In order to load a game onto the cartridge, you first have a "convert" a ROM to a UF2 file.

Requirements:

  1. Python
  2. CMake
  3. RP2040 C SDK installed and paths set up

Single ROM

Steps:

  1. Use the bin2c.py script to convert a ROM file to a C-array. Usage: bin2c.py ROMFILE rom.h. Place the genereated rom.h file in the root of code directory, beside main.c.
  2. Run make in the code directory.
  3. Connect the Raspberry Pi Pico to the computer while holding down the BOOTSEL button.
  4. Drag and drop the newly generated .uf2 file onto the Pico.

Batch Conversion

You can convert several ROMs at once by using the batch.py script. Steps:

  1. Place the (extracted) ROMs into the batch/ROM folder.
  2. Run the batch.py script.
  3. After a short time, the generated .uf2 files should be in the uf2 folder.

Hardware Side

BOM

Component Amount
Raspberry Pi Pico 1
74LVC245AT20 3

PCB

The PCB can be ordered using the Gerber files. A width of 1.0 mm or 1.2 mm should be chosen with ENIG surface.
